Most homes come with some type of air conditioning unit. Deciding between home air conditioners can be an
overwhelming task due to the fact that there are many different models and styles available. However, there are 4 main types of air
conditioner units.
Central Air
Conditioner – Probably the most well know of all home air conditioners is the central air unit. These units have replaced most of the old
window units due to the fact that is much more practical. This is because central air has a vent that is going to every room in the house,
office, or building. The air gets sucked in through the air handler then the air reaches the vents in other rooms and such through air ducts.
Central air systems also have an advantage over the window unit because it operates much quieter, since the condenser that is the noisiest
part of a central air system is located outside.
Window Unit Air
Conditioner – For those homes that do not have existing duct work already installed in the home, the most cost feasible chose would be to
go with a window unit for your home air conditioners needs. These types of units are easy to install and are very inexpensive when it comes to
cost per BTU of cooling. However, there are a few drawbacks. Due to the fact that these home air conditioners are installed in the window,
they are only capable of heating or cooling a single room. While this is fine if the house is rather small, for a larger home you will need to
install more window units.
Wall Mounted Air
Conditioners – These types of home air conditioners are very similar to window units. The only real difference is that these units are
mounted on the wall, which is an added benefit as you do compromise your window views. These home air conditioners are permanently mounted in
a wall by attaching a metal sleeve through the wall and sliding in the AC chassis from inside. Wall-mounted units also come in cooling-only or
cooling/heating varieties.
Portable Air
Conditioner - The primary purpose why people tend to buy portable air conditioners is for the flexibility that they offer their owners.
These portable home air conditioners are mobile and usually come with wheels attached so moving from room to room is easy. Typically, these
units come with either one or two tubes to exhaust heat out of a window or through an opening in a wall.
